Udinese. I have been a couple of times whilst in Northern Italy. My uncle (21) was a spitfire pilot and was shot down over Venice, and crashed near Trieste returning to base, but his remains were moved to the Udine war cemetery. It is a small (and as always, beautifully maintained) cemetery, difficult to find and get to, but both times there have been other Brits there, visiting the graves of relatives.

The club approach for a couple of decades has been to find young talent, bring the players on in their development then sell to the bigger, richer clubs. Sound familiar?

The town is lovely, and friendly. But I am very tempted by Verona too.
